Finance at eBay is offering several internship opportunities, below are some of the core finance functions:
Opportunities:
Accounting/Controllership - Ensure the integrity of internal and external financial statements while enabling business growth through tight product integration into Finance systems with effective internal controls, efficient processes around financial transactions.
Business Performance Analytics - Understand historical performance, monitor site health and translate site health trends into financial implications, and work alongside FP&A and other teams to forecast future volume based on site performance trends, and use data and insights to better the business, along with ad-hoc analysis requests.
FP&A - Work closely with business partners across the organization in setting financial targets for the company and maintaining that budget, forecast quarterly and full year outlook from a risk and operations perspective, along with reporting and closing final numbers on a monthly basis.
FP&A Center of Excellence (CoE) - Partners with FP&A, Controllership, and Product and Engineering teams to provide strategic initiative support through scalable systems and processes, drive transformation programs, utilize emerging technologies such as AI, and deploy modern finance technology and data platforms to facilitate integrated planning, enable growth, and support business needs.
Internal Audit/SOX - Evaluate and improve the effectiveness of risk management, controls and governance processes across the organization. Collaborate with our business partners to understand their organization's strategy and objectives to provide valuable insights, improve business operations and effectively manage risk through our audit analyses and recommendations.
Risk - dedicated to safeguarding the integrity of eBay's marketplace by implementing advanced solutions to identify and prevent counterfeits, unsafe products, and illegal items. They work collaboratively across various departments to maintain high ethical standards and regulatory compliance, ensuring a secure environment for both buyers and sellers. Interns joining the Risk Team will gain valuable experience in risk management, contributing to impactful projects that enhance eBay's operational efficiency and customer satisfaction.
Tax - Support business partners to plan and implement efficient tax strategies. Develop and maintain tax policies consistent with worldwide tax rules and requirements. The Tax team is responsible for income tax accounting and tax disclosures on 10Q and 10K filings.
Treasury - Provide liquidity, protect & manage the capital & financial assets of eBay, while partnering with the business

Great Hill is seeking a full-time Financial Analyst, at the Institute of Security Governance (ISG). ISG, located in Monterey, California (CA) remote support, manages and executes institutional capacity-building programs under the direction of the Defense Security Cooperation University (DSCU) and Defense Security Cooperation Agency (DSCA).
High-Level Requirements: The Financial Analyst provides support in budgeting, identifying, tracking, and analyzing cost, and related data for both routine and special projects/reports. The role of the Financial Analyst is integral to establishing and maintaining strong professional relationships with Regional Program Leads, and other Government stakeholders.
Roles and Responsibilities include, but are not limited to:
Responsible for tracking finances related to the day-to-day execution of the budget
Develop professional relationships with ISG stakeholders to best understand needs and requirements
Provides summary of reconciled funds in an excel format or other system utilized by the ISG
Utilize government and commercial tracking tools such as Defense Agency Initiative (DAI), SharePoint, and Power BI
This position supports the Geographic Combatant Command (GCC) CFR and G-TSCMIS budget estimation submissions, and makes recommendations for changes to bring into conformance with published technical standards
Monitor program costs by countries, number of engagements by country, duration, and activity or project to ensure programs are meeting targets
Track current year program obligations and funds execution including purchases (e.g., supplies, equipment), Military Interdepartmental Purchase Requests (MIPR), travel costs, and contractor and Federally Funded Research and Development Corporation (FFRDC) expenses and communicate them to ISG leadership
Work with internal and external stakeholders to ensure contract coverage is funded and requested to support overall ICB efforts
